Courtois stuns Chelsea fans and makes big £100 million Hazard announcement

Thibaut Courtois has urged Real Madrid to complete a summer transfer deal for Chelsea superstar Eden Hazard.

Hazard is heavily tipped to pack his bags, walk through the Stamford Bridge exit signs and jump on a plane to sign for Spanish giants Madrid at the end of the season.

Hazard has admitted he loves playing for us, but also admits that a move to Madrid would fulfil a lifelong dream of playing for Madrid, and it would also give him a better opportunity of becoming the best player in world football.

However, there has also been talk that Madrid are keen to acquire the services of PSG star Neymar, meaning that a deal for Hazard would not be on the table as a move for the Brazilian would cost around £200 million.

But Courtouis has admitted he would love to link-up again with Hazard once again.

‘I [would] choose Eden, of course,’ Courtois told Belgian newspaper Het Nieuwsblad.

‘I really like him, but the choice is up to the board.

‘I do not know what will happen. That is not a question for me, but for the chairman and the management.

‘The team is what it is now. Karim Benzema is in a good shape and scored 17 goals. [Gareth] Bale started well, but then had to deal with injuries.

‘You see in the matches that we have quality, only sometimes it is not possible to score.’
